Though not listed on the label, this coin is unquestionably a VAM 11, featuring an easily seen (with a loupe) re-punched mint mark, a doubled 18 and an unusual spit of metal jutting from the left bottom serif of the “1”. This coin features a solid proof-like profile, with a lustrous cameo, relatively little chatter and a well-above-average strike. Obverse contrast is not as sharp or as noticeable as the photos indicate (typical of PL and DMPL photos), and while there certainly is contrast, it’s below average. The reverse contrast, on the other hand, is outstanding and definitely ranks as black-and-white. The reverse mirrors are probably DMPL, reflecting a good 8 to 10 inches out from the coin. Chatter is typical of a top-end Choice coin, with some swirl chatter and a few runs and marks in the fields and a handful of contact marks and runs on Liberty. Upon its release in 1878, there was little evidence the Morgan Dollar would be anything but an embarrassing footnote in the world of numismatics. Its design was criticized by most coin connoisseurs and the public alike, and it remained unpopular throughout its production run, which stopped in 1904 before being brought back for a single year in 1921. Despite these humble beginnings, however, the Morgan dollar has grown to become the most popular U. Collectible coin in history. And no version of the Morgan Dollar is as popular as the deep mirror proof-like, or DMPL. With blast-white cameos, sharp black-and-white contrast and deep crystal-clear mirrors, it’s easy to see why DMPLs and, to a lesser extent, the proof-like, or PL, Morgan are the most sought-after in the series. Unfortunately, they are also among the hardest to photograph. A couple of important things to remember right off the bat. Cameos and contrast will always look brighter, whiter and sharper in photos – whether they’ve been manipulated or not. While this isn’t the case with every DMPL listing, it is, to one degree or another, with a majority of them. Most of the time, that’s not the case. The difference between a Morgan’s appearance in photos and in hand is simply a product of the camera’s tendency to exaggerate the DMPL’s defining features, and the fact that most photos are close-ups, which naturally make the coin look three, four or five times bigger than it is. By definition, that will exaggerate everything about it, including its attributes. That makes it a challenge for ethical sellers to take photos that don’t make their coins look much better than they are, while still giving prospective buyers a good look at its best points. It also makes a listing’s description all the more important. In most cases, an out of the way bag mark or imperceptible run that can’t be seen in photos won’t affect eye appeal or the coin’s value. But if there’s something that’s especially noticeable in hand that the photos aren’t showing – or if they’re significantly exaggerating contrast or cameo thickness, for instance – that really should be mentioned. Another red flag to watch for are sellers who shoot all of their coins from the same angle and use lighting that always highlights the same part of the coin, usually with Liberty getting the spotlight from a powerful, off-camera light source. The light is usually angled in such a way to make cameos look much whiter and/or brighter than they are. Those will give you a more comprehensive look at a coin’s various features, good and bad. The same holds true for coins shot only in shadow. Such photos will often hide most, if not all, of a coin’s defects, including bag marks, runs, scratches, hairlines, and uneven tone an indication a coin may have been cleaned. Don’t be afraid to ask for additional photos, specifying you’d like to see those taken in both light and shadow, and, preferably, at different angles. Remember, you’re the customer. Collectibles in general, and coins in particular, are among the categories in which buyers are more reluctant to leave negatives. There are a couple of reasons for this. The quality and value of collectibles are subjective, to say the least, and buyers know that opinions will often vary. They’re reluctant to tag someone with a negative in cases where a return or dispute might have come down to nothing more than an honest disagreement. That comes with the territory.
